156 /*
157  * head [REVISION];
158  * [branch BRANCH];
159  * access [LOGIN ...];
160  * symbols [SYMBOL:REVISION ...];
161  * locks [LOGIN:REVISION ...];
162  * [strict;]
163  * [comment [@[...]@];]
164  * [expand [@[...]@];]
165  */
166 static struct rcs_section sec_admin[] = {
167 	{ RCS_TOK_HEAD, rcsparse_head, MANDATORY },
168 	{ RCS_TOK_BRANCH, rcsparse_branch, OPTIONAL },
169 	{ RCS_TOK_ACCESS, rcsparse_access, MANDATORY },
170 	{ RCS_TOK_SYMBOLS, rcsparse_symbols, MANDATORY },
171 	{ RCS_TOK_LOCKS, rcsparse_locks, MANDATORY },
172 	{ RCS_TOK_STRICT, rcsparse_strict, OPTIONAL },
173 	{ RCS_TOK_COMMENT, rcsparse_comment, OPTIONAL },
174 	{ RCS_TOK_EXPAND, rcsparse_expand, OPTIONAL },
175 	{ 0, NULL, 0 }
176 };
177 
178 /*
179  * REVISION
180  * date [YY]YY.MM.DD.HH.MM.SS;
181  * author LOGIN;
182  * state STATE;
183  * branches [REVISION ...];
184  * next [REVISION];
185  * [commitid ID;]
186  */
187 static struct rcs_section sec_delta[] = {
188 	{ RCS_TYPE_REVISION, rcsparse_deltarevision, MANDATORY },
189 	{ RCS_TOK_DATE, rcsparse_date, MANDATORY },
190 	{ RCS_TOK_AUTHOR, rcsparse_author, MANDATORY },
191 	{ RCS_TOK_STATE, rcsparse_state, MANDATORY },
192 	{ RCS_TOK_BRANCHES, rcsparse_branches, MANDATORY },
193 	{ RCS_TOK_NEXT, rcsparse_next, MANDATORY },
194 	{ RCS_TOK_COMMITID, rcsparse_commitid, OPTIONAL },
195 	{ 0, NULL, 0 }
196 };
197 
198 /*
199  * REVISION
200  * log @[...]@
201  * text @[...]@
202  */
203 static struct rcs_section sec_deltatext[] = {
204 	{ RCS_TYPE_REVISION, rcsparse_textrevision, MANDATORY },
205 	{ RCS_TOK_LOG, rcsparse_log, MANDATORY },
206 	{ RCS_TOK_TEXT, rcsparse_text, MANDATORY },
207 	{ 0, NULL, 0 }
208 };

880 static int
881 rcsparse_token(RCSFILE *rfp, int allowed)
882 {
883 	const struct rcs_keyword *p;
884 	struct rcs_pdata *pdp;
885 	int c, pre, ret, type;
886 	char *bp;
887 	size_t len;
888 	RCSNUM *datenum;
889 
890 	pdp = (struct rcs_pdata *)rfp->rf_pdata;
891 
892 	if (pdp->rp_token != -1) {
893 		/* no need to check for allowed here */
894 		type = pdp->rp_token;
895 		pdp->rp_token = -1;
896 		return (type);
897 	}
898 
899 	/* skip whitespaces */
900 	c = EOF;
901 	do {
902 		pre = c;
903 		c = getc(rfp->rf_file);
904 		if (c == EOF) {
905 			if (ferror(rfp->rf_file)) {
906 				r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"error during parsing");
907 				return (0);
908 			}
909 			if (pre != '\n')
910 				rcsparse_warnx(rfp,
911 				    "no newline at end of file");
912 			return (EOF);
913 		} else if (c == '\n')
914 			pdp->rp_lineno++;
915 	} while (isspace(c));
916 
917 	pdp->rp_msglineno = pdp->rp_lineno;
918 	switch (c) {
919 	case '@':
920 		ret = rcsparse_string(rfp, allowed);
921 		if (ret == EOF && ferror(rfp->rf_file)) {
922 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"error during parsing");
923 			return (0);
924 		}
925 		return (ret);
926 		/* NOTREACHED */
927 	case ':':
928 		type = RCS_TOK_COLON;
929 		if (type & allowed)
930 			return (type);
931 		r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ected token \"%c\"", c);
932 		return (0);
933 		/* NOTREACHED */
934 	case ';':
935 		type = RCS_TOK_SCOLON;
936 		if (type & allowed)
937 			return (type);
938 		r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ected token \"%c\"", c);
939 		return (0);
940 		/* NOTREACHED */
941 	case ',':
942 		type = RCS_TOK_COMMA;
943 		if (type & allowed)
944 			return (type);
945 		r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ected token \"%c\"", c);
946 		return (0);
947 		/* NOTREACHED */
948 	default:
949 		if (!isgraph(c)) {
950 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ected character 0x%.2X", c);
951 			return (0);
952 		}
953 		break;
954 	}
955 	allowed &= ~(RCS_TOK_COLON|RCS_TOK_SCOLON|RCS_TOK_COMMA);
956 
957 	bp = pdp->rp_buf;
958 	pdp->rp_tlen = 0;
959 	*bp = '\0';
960 
961 	for (;;) {
962 		if (c == EOF) {
963 			if (ferror(rfp->rf_file))
964 				r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"error during parsing");
965 			else
966 				r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ected end of file");
967 			return (0);
968 		} else if (c == '\n')
969 			pdp->rp_lineno++;
970 
971 		RBUF_PUTC(c);
972 
973 		c = getc(rfp->rf_file);
974 
975 		if (isspace(c)) {
976 			if (c == '\n')
977 				pdp->rp_lineno++;
978 			RBUF_PUTC('\0');
979 			break;
980 		} else if (c == ';' || c == ':' || c == ',') {
981 			ungetc(c, rfp->rf_file);
982 			RBUF_PUTC('\0');
983 			break;
984 		} else if (!isgraph(c)) {
985 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ected character 0x%.2X", c);
986 			return (0);
987 		}
988 	}
989 
990 	switch (allowed) {
991 	case RCS_TYPE_COMMITID:
992 		if (!valid_commitid(pdp->rp_buf)) {
993 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id commitid \"%s\"",
994 			    pdp->rp_buf);
995 			return (0);
996 		}
997 		pdp->rp_value.str = xstrdup(pdp->rp_buf);
998 		break;
999 	case RCS_TYPE_LOGIN:
1000 		if (!valid_login(pdp->rp_buf)) {
1001 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id login \"%s\"",
1002 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1003 			return (0);
1004 		}
1005 		pdp->rp_value.str = xstrdup(pdp->rp_buf);
1006 		break;
1007 	case RCS_TYPE_SYMBOL:
1008 		if (!rcs_sym_check(pdp->rp_buf)) {
1009 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id symbol \"%s\"",
1010 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1011 			return (0);
1012 		}
1013 		pdp->rp_value.str = xstrdup(pdp->rp_buf);
1014 		break;
1015 		/* FALLTHROUGH */
1016 	case RCS_TYPE_STATE:
1017 		if (rcs_state_check(pdp->rp_buf)) {
1018 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id state \"%s\"",
1019 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1020 			return (0);
1021 		}
1022 		pdp->rp_value.str = xstrdup(pdp->rp_buf);
1023 		break;
1024 	case RCS_TYPE_DATE:
1025 		if ((datenum = rcsnum_parse(pdp->rp_buf)) == NULL) {
1026 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id date \"%s\"", pdp->rp_buf);
1027 			return (0);
1028 		}
1029 		if (datenum->rn_len != 6) {
1030 			rcsnum_free(datenum);
1031 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id date \"%s\"", pdp->rp_buf);
1032 			return (0);
1033 		}
1034 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_year = datenum->rn_id[0];
1035 		if (pdp->rp_value.date.tm_year >= 1900)
1036 			pdp->rp_value.date.tm_year -= 1900;
1037 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_mon = datenum->rn_id[1] - 1;
1038 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_mday = datenum->rn_id[2];
1039 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_hour = datenum->rn_id[3];
1040 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_min = datenum->rn_id[4];
1041 		pdp->rp_value.date.tm_sec = datenum->rn_id[5];
1042 		rcsnum_free(datenum);
1043 		break;
1044 	case RCS_TYPE_NUMBER:
1045 		pdp->rp_value.rev = rcsnum_parse(pdp->rp_buf);
1046 		if (pdp->rp_value.rev == NULL) {
1047 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id number \"%s\"",
1048 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1049 			return (0);
1050 		}
1051 		break;
1052 	case RCS_TYPE_BRANCH:
1053 		pdp->rp_value.rev = rcsnum_parse(pdp->rp_buf);
1054 		if (pdp->rp_value.rev == NULL) {
1055 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"invalid branch \"%s\"",
1056 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1057 			return (0);
1058 		}
1059 		if (!RCSNUM_ISBRANCH(pdp->rp_value.rev)) {
1060 			rcsnum_free(pdp->rp_value.rev);
1061 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"expected branch, got \"%s\"",
1062 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1063 			return (0);
1064 		}
1065 		break;
1066 	case RCS_TYPE_KEYWORD:
1067 		if (islower(*pdp->rp_buf)) {
1068 			p = bsearch(pdp->rp_buf, keywords,
1069 			    sizeof(keywords) / sizeof(keywords[0]),
1070 			    sizeof(keywords[0]), kw_cmp);
1071 			if (p != NULL)
1072 				return (p->k_val);
1073 		}
1074 		allowed = RCS_TYPE_REVISION;
1075 		/* FALLTHROUGH */
1076 	case RCS_TYPE_REVISION:
1077 		pdp->rp_value.rev = rcsnum_parse(pdp->rp_buf);
1078 		if (pdp->rp_value.rev != NULL) {
1079 			if (RCSNUM_ISBRANCH(pdp->rp_value.rev)) {
1080 				rcsnum_free(pdp->rp_value.rev);
1081 				rcsparse_warnx(rfp,
1082 				    "expected revision, got \"%s\"",
1083 				    pdp->rp_buf);
1084 				return (0);
1085 			}
1086 			break;
1087 		}
1088 		/* FALLTHROUGH */
1089 	default:
1090 		RBUF_PUTC('\0');
1091 		r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ected token \"%s\"", pdp->rp_buf);
1092 		return (0);
1093 		/* NOTREACHED */
1094 	}
1095 
1096 	return (allowed);
1097 }

1099 static int
1100 rcsparse(RCSFILE *rfp, struct rcs_section *sec)
1101 {
1102 	struct rcs_pdata *pdp;
1103 	int i, token;
1104 
1105 	pdp = (struct rcs_pdata *)rfp->rf_pdata;
1106 
1107 	token = 0;
1108 	for (i = 0; sec[i].token != 0; i++) {
1109 		token = rcsparse_token(rfp, RCS_TYPE_KEYWORD);
1110 		if (token == 0)
1111 			return (1);
1112 
1113 		while (token != sec[i].token) {
1114 			if (sec[i].parse == NULL)
1115 				goto end;
1116 			if (sec[i].opt) {
1117 				i++;
1118 				continue;
1119 			}
1120 			if (token == EOF || (!(rfp->rf_flags & PARSED_DELTAS) &&
1121 			    token == RCS_TOK_DESC))
1122 				goto end;
1123 			rcsparse_warnx(rfp, "unexpected token \"%s\"",
1124 			    pdp->rp_buf);
1125 			return (1);
1126 		}
1127 
1128 		if (sec[i].parse(rfp, pdp))
1129 			return (1);
1130 	}
1131 end:
1132 	if (token == RCS_TYPE_REVISION)
1133 		pdp->rp_token = token;
1134 	else if (token == RCS_TOK_DESC)
1135 		pdp->rp_token = RCS_TOK_DESC;
1136 	else if (token == EOF)
1137 		rfp->rf_flags |= RCS_PARSED;
1138 
1139 	return (0);
1140 }
